//! RALPH Orchestration Mode — Breakout Game Example
//!
//! This example demonstrates the RALPH (autonomous iterative loop) orchestration mode
//! by having multiple specialized agents collaborate to build a complete Atari Breakout
//! game in a single `index.html` file.
//!
//! RALPH works by repeatedly presenting agents with the same PRD task list. Agents see
//! accumulated work from previous iterations via conversation history and mark tasks
//! complete with `[TASK_COMPLETE:task_id]` markers. The loop ends when all tasks are
//! done or `max_iterations` is reached.
//!
//! ## Features
//!
//! - **BreakoutEventHandler**: Real-time pretty-printed event output
//! - **Shared Memory**: All agents share a Memory tool for coordination
//! - **write_game_file**: Custom tool that writes game files to disk
//!
//! ## Agents
//!
//! - **game-architect**: Designs HTML structure, CSS, Canvas setup
//! - **game-programmer**: Implements core game mechanics (physics, collision, rendering)
//! - **sound-designer**: Implements Atari 2600-style background music and SFX (Web Audio API)
//! - **powerup-engineer**: Implements all powerup systems
//!
//! ## PRD Tasks (18)
//!
//! **Core Mechanics (1-6)**
//! 1. HTML boilerplate, canvas element, CSS styling, responsive sizing
//! 2. requestAnimationFrame game loop, game state management (MENU, PLAYING, PAUSED, GAME_OVER, LEVEL_COMPLETE)
//! 3. Player paddle with keyboard input (arrow keys), left/right bounds checking
//! 4. Ball movement, velocity vectors, wall bouncing (top, left, right), paddle collision with angle reflection
//! 5. Brick grid with multi-hit HP system (1-5 HP, color-coded: yellow=1, green=2, blue=3, orange=4, red=5)
//! 6. Ball-brick collision detection, brick HP damage system, score tracking, powerup drops
//!
//! **Audio System (7-8)**
//! 7. Atari 2600-style chiptune background music (Web Audio API oscillators), loop and mute controls
//! 8. Collision sound effects (brick, paddle, wall) with different pitches, powerup pickup sound, life earned sound
//!
//! **Powerup System (9-11)**
//! 9. Basic Powerups: paddle extension, speed boost (slow), projectile shooting (100 shots)
//! 10. Advanced Powerups: lava balls (destroy on impact), bomb mode (5 impacts), growth (50% size), mushroom (1UP)
//! 11. Multiball powerup: spawns 10 new balls from paddle position
//!
//! **Visual Effects (12-14)**
//! 12. Particle effects: fire particles (brick destruction), paddle jet particles (level complete animation), 1UP text displays
//! 13. Paddle 3D animation (screw effect with wing rotation) on level complete, with upward motion
//! 14. Level complete celebration animation with animated paddle and particle bursts
//!
//! **Advanced Mechanics (15-18)**
//! 15. Level progression system with 10+ procedural brick patterns (pyramid, diamond, checkerboard, wave, spiral, etc.)
//! 16. Dynamic brick HP and powerup scaling based on level difficulty
//! 17. Mobile touch/swipe controls with responsive canvas resizing on window change
//! 18. Score milestones for automatic 1UP awards, lives system, level persistence
//!
//! ## Running
//!
//! ```bash
//! export XAI_API_KEY=your_xai_key
//! cargo run --example breakout_game_ralph
//! ```
//!
//! The example writes the assembled game to `breakout_game_ralph.html` in the current directory.

use async_trait::async_trait;
use cloudllm::clients::grok::{GrokClient, Model as GrokModel};
use cloudllm::event::{AgentEvent, EventHandler, OrchestrationEvent};
use cloudllm::tool_protocol::{ToolMetadata, ToolParameter, ToolParameterType, ToolRegistry};
use cloudllm::tool_protocols::{
    BashProtocol, CustomToolProtocol, HttpClientProtocol, MemoryProtocol,
};
use cloudllm::tools::{BashTool, HttpClient, Memory, Platform};
use cloudllm::{
    orchestration::{Orchestration, OrchestrationMode, RalphTask},
    Agent,
};
use std::sync::Arc;
use std::time::Instant;
use tokio::sync::RwLock;

// ── Event Handler ──────────────────────────────────────────────────────────

/// Pretty-prints agent and orchestration events in real-time.
///
/// Implements [`EventHandler`] to provide a live progress display during
/// RALPH orchestration runs. Tracks elapsed time from construction and
/// formats each event as a timestamped line.
///
/// Handles the following events:
/// - `AgentEvent::SendStarted` / `SendCompleted` — agent generation lifecycle
/// - `AgentEvent::LLMCallStarted` / `LLMCallCompleted` — per-call LLM latency visibility
/// - `AgentEvent::ToolCallDetected` / `ToolExecutionCompleted` — tool usage tracking
/// - `OrchestrationEvent::RunStarted` / `RunCompleted` — orchestration banners
/// - `OrchestrationEvent::RalphIterationStarted` / `RalphTaskCompleted` — RALPH progress
/// - `OrchestrationEvent::AgentFailed` — error reporting
struct BreakoutEventHandler {
    /// Wall-clock instant captured at construction, used for elapsed time display.
    start: Instant,
}

impl BreakoutEventHandler {
    fn new() -> Self {
        Self {
            start: Instant::now(),
        }
    }

    fn elapsed_str(&self) -> String {
        let secs = self.start.elapsed().as_secs();
        format!("{:02}:{:02}", secs / 60, secs % 60)
    }
}

#[async_trait]
impl EventHandler for BreakoutEventHandler {
    async fn on_agent_event(&self, event: &AgentEvent) {
        match event {
            AgentEvent::SendStarted {
                agent_name,
                message_preview,
                ..
            } => {
                let preview_len = 80.min(message_preview.len());
                let preview_end = message_preview
                    .char_indices()
                    .nth(preview_len)
                    .map(|(i, _)| i)
                    .unwrap_or(message_preview.len());
                println!(
                    "  [{}] >> {} thinking... ({}...)",
                    self.elapsed_str(),
                    agent_name,
                    &message_preview[..preview_end]
                );
            }
            AgentEvent::SendCompleted {
                agent_name,
                tokens_used,
                response_length,
                tool_calls_made,
                ..
            } => {
                let tokens = tokens_used.as_ref().map(|u| u.total_tokens).unwrap_or(0);
                println!(
                    "  [{}] << {} responded ({} chars, {} tokens, {} tool calls)",
                    self.elapsed_str(),
                    agent_name,
                    response_length,
                    tokens,
                    tool_calls_made
                );
            }
            AgentEvent::ToolCallDetected {
                agent_name,
                tool_name,
                parameters,
                iteration,
                ..
            } => {
                let params_str = serde_json::to_string(parameters).unwrap_or_default();
                println!(
                    "  [{}]    {} calling tool '{}' (iter {}) params={}",
                    self.elapsed_str(),
                    agent_name,
                    tool_name,
                    iteration,
                    params_str
                );
            }
            AgentEvent::ToolExecutionCompleted {
                agent_name,
                tool_name,
                parameters,
                success,
                error,
                result,
                ..
            } => {
                if *success {
                    let result_preview = result
                        .as_ref()
                        .map(|r| {
                            let s = serde_json::to_string(r).unwrap_or_default();
                            if s.len() > 200 {
                                format!("{}...", &s[..200])
                            } else {
                                s
                            }
                        })
                        .unwrap_or_default();
                    println!(
                        "  [{}]    {} tool '{}' succeeded → {}",
                        self.elapsed_str(),
                        agent_name,
                        tool_name,
                        result_preview
                    );
                } else {
                    let params_str = serde_json::to_string(parameters).unwrap_or_default();
                    println!(
                        "  [{}]    {} tool '{}' FAILED: {} | params={}",
                        self.elapsed_str(),
                        agent_name,
                        tool_name,
                        error.as_deref().unwrap_or("unknown"),
                        params_str
                    );
                }
            }
            AgentEvent::LLMCallStarted {
                agent_name,
                iteration,
                ..
            } => {
                println!(
                    "  [{}]    {} sending to LLM (round {})...",
                    self.elapsed_str(),
                    agent_name,
                    iteration
                );
            }
            AgentEvent::LLMCallCompleted {
                agent_name,
                iteration,
                tokens_used,
                response_length,
                ..
            } => {
                let tokens = tokens_used
                    .as_ref()
                    .map(|u| format!("{} tokens", u.total_tokens))
                    .unwrap_or_else(|| "no token info".to_string());
                println!(
                    "  [{}]    {} LLM round {} complete ({} chars, {})",
                    self.elapsed_str(),
                    agent_name,
                    iteration,
                    response_length,
                    tokens
                );
            }
            _ => {}
        }
    }

    async fn on_orchestration_event(&self, event: &OrchestrationEvent) {
        match event {
            OrchestrationEvent::RunStarted {
                orchestration_name,
                mode,
                agent_count,
                ..
            } => {
                println!();
                println!("{}", "=".repeat(80));
                println!(
                    "  {} — mode={}, agents={}",
                    orchestration_name, mode, agent_count
                );
                println!("{}", "=".repeat(80));
            }
            OrchestrationEvent::RalphIterationStarted {
                iteration,
                max_iterations,
                tasks_completed,
                tasks_total,
                ..
            } => {
                println!();
                println!("{}", "-".repeat(80));
                println!(
                    "  RALPH Iteration {}/{}{}/{} tasks complete",
                    iteration, max_iterations, tasks_completed, tasks_total
                );
                println!("{}", "-".repeat(80));
            }
            OrchestrationEvent::RalphTaskCompleted {
                agent_name,
                task_ids,
                tasks_completed_total,
                tasks_total,
                ..
            } => {
                println!(
                    "  [{}] *** {} completed tasks: [{}] — progress: {}/{}",
                    self.elapsed_str(),
                    agent_name,
                    task_ids.join(", "),
                    tasks_completed_total,
                    tasks_total
                );
            }
            OrchestrationEvent::AgentFailed {
                agent_name, error, ..
            } => {
                println!(
                    "  [{}] !!! {} FAILED: {}",
                    self.elapsed_str(),
                    agent_name,
                    error
                );
            }
            OrchestrationEvent::RunCompleted {
                rounds,
                total_tokens,
                is_complete,
                ..
            } => {
                println!();
                println!("{}", "=".repeat(80));
                println!(
                    "  Run complete — {} rounds, {} tokens, complete={}",
                    rounds, total_tokens, is_complete
                );
                println!("{}", "=".repeat(80));
            }
            _ => {}
        }
    }
}

    // ── Shared Memory + Custom Tools ──────────────────────────────────────
    // All agents share the same Memory store and custom tool protocol through
    // an Arc<RwLock<ToolRegistry>>. This allows agents to coordinate by reading
    // and writing to shared memory, and to write game files to disk.

    let memory = Arc::new(Memory::new());
    let memory_protocol = Arc::new(MemoryProtocol::new(memory.clone()));

    let system_context = "\
You are collaborating with other specialized agents to build a complete Atari Breakout game \
in a single self-contained HTML file. All HTML, CSS, and JavaScript must be inline. \
Do NOT use external dependencies. Use the HTML5 Canvas API for rendering and the Web Audio API for sound.\n\n\
\
WORKFLOW — FOLLOW THESE STEPS EXACTLY:\n\
1. READ the current game from Memory: {\"command\": \"G current_game_html\"}\n\
2. MODIFY the HTML: add your feature implementation into the existing code\n\
3. WRITE the updated file using write_game_file with the COMPLETE modified HTML\n\
4. Include [TASK_COMPLETE:task_id] markers for completed tasks\n\n\
\
CRITICAL RULES:\n\
- ALWAYS start by reading current_game_html from Memory — never start from scratch\n\
- ALWAYS write back the COMPLETE file using write_game_file after your changes\n\
- The write_game_file tool saves to BOTH disk and Memory so other agents get your changes\n\
- NEVER output partial snippets. NEVER describe what you would do. Actually write the code.\n\
- Add your code into the existing <script> block, do not replace existing features\n\
- The game already has a working skeleton with paddle, ball, bricks, and game loop\n\n\
\
TOOLS AVAILABLE:\n\
- Memory (memory): {\"command\": \"G key\"} to read, {\"command\": \"P key value\"} to write, {\"command\": \"L\"} to list\n\
- write_game_file: {\"filename\": \"breakout_game_ralph.html\", \"content\": \"<!DOCTYPE html>...\"}\n\
- Bash (bash:*): Shell commands if needed\n\n\
\
Key Memory entries:\n\
  current_game_html — THE CURRENT COMPLETE GAME HTML (read this first, write back after changes)";

    // Register the event handler on the orchestration. It will be
    // auto-propagated to each agent added via add_agent(), giving us
    // a unified stream of both OrchestrationEvents and AgentEvents.
    let event_handler = Arc::new(BreakoutEventHandler::new());

    let mut orchestration =
        Orchestration::new("breakout-builder", "Breakout Game RALPH Orchestration")
            .with_mode(OrchestrationMode::Ralph {
                tasks,
                // 10 iterations: Each iteration all 4 agents get a turn. With RALPH's sequential model
                // and shared context, 10 rounds allows agents to build incrementally on each other's work
                max_iterations: 10,
            })
            .with_system_context(system_context)
            // 250k tokens per call allows full HTML output + agent reasoning with accumulated history
            .with_max_tokens(250_000)
            .with_event_handler(event_handler);

    orchestration.add_agent(architect)?;
    orchestration.add_agent(programmer)?;
    orchestration.add_agent(sound_designer)?;
    orchestration.add_agent(powerup_engineer)?;

/// Attempt to extract a self-contained HTML document from an LLM response.
/// Falls back to using the entire string if no `<!DOCTYPE` or `<html` tag is found.
fn extract_html(text: &str) -> String {
    // Look for the start of an HTML document
    let lower = text.to_lowercase();
    let start = lower
        .find("<!doctype")
        .or_else(|| lower.find("<html"))
        .unwrap_or(0);

    // Look for the closing </html> tag
    let end = lower
        .rfind("</html>")
        .map(|i| i + "</html>".len())
        .unwrap_or(text.len());

    let raw = &text[start..end];

    // LLM responses often contain literal escape sequences instead of real
    // whitespace characters.  Unescape them so the HTML renders correctly.
    raw.replace("\\n", "\n")
        .replace("\\t", "\t")
        .replace("\\\"", "\"")
}
